They keep the website up to date with new paint releases, and include historical references, a blog and a model gallery where they do an in-depth magazine style feature on different kits finished using their paints.https://arcus-hobby.store/Stay safe,Joel from Mansfield in the UK****Good day Stuart,I hope you're well.Thank you for the podcast, which is excellent.Geoff's Zeppelin diorama was 100% fun and I am sure the actual documentary record of this event was lost/destroyed prior to Germany's defeat in World War 1.I have attached two pictures from the latest issue of New Scientist magazine (a weekly science magazine from here in the UK, which I believe is available in Canada). The feature of interest, "The Power of Solitude" suggests our solitary hobby is good for our health if you exclude the chemicals we may be breathing in! The term used is "crafting solitude" where we carry out a meaningful solitary activity which reduces stress and anxiety and improves relaxation.Here in the UK some doctors working in our National Health Service ( still 'free' at the point of delivery) do social prescribing linking people to activities and social groups to improve well-being. Help for Heroes has already established that model making helps with mental health.So maybe the next time I visit my GP, I will be prescribed an Airfix model kit!Best wishes to the team.ArtiSurrey. I imagine there are a lot of people out there like me who would love for IPMS to promote and support their niche of this fantastic hobby but who are apathetic to the current iteration of the organization.One issue I would have loved to hear addressed in that interview is the chicken and egg problem of new contest categories. Rob said that they track the level of participation in each of their categories and try to respond with new categories and modifications to existing ones where necessary. My question then is: why would modelers enter sci-fi / gundam / other "niche" models into IPMS contests if there are no categories that properly value their contest entries? And if IPMS is waiting until they see significant levels of participation in those niches to create sensible contest categories... well, you see the problem.If IPMS wants to truly be seen as inclusive it needs to proactively court modelers in areas of the hobby that it has traditionally overlooked by reaching out to those communities and working directly with them to establish new contest categories and other opportunities within IPMS. If you want something, you have to go after it. You can't wait for it to come to you.Just my 2 cents.Keep up the great podcast,Gino ***************************************LATEST HOBBY ANNOUNCEMENTSSprues of MiniArt's new 48th scale P-47D-25 RE ThunderboltHobbyboss SeptSpecial Hobby re-releasesHKM 1/48th scale Lancaster B.Mk.III Dambusters kitMagic Factory's new 35th scale MRZR D4 kitBorder Model's 35th scale Akagi & B5N2 KateHpH news - 1/32 Kate, Marauder, Ventura and 1/48 B-471/72 - McDD F-15 Eagle family by FinemoldsPreview: New Mirage 2000-5 1/32 Resin cockpit from ResKit What's new at Scalemates.com ***************************************SPONSOR AD #1Cult TV Man***************************************WHAT'S ON THE BENCHStuart - Work continues on the 2023 Moosaroo build, the 1/72 Ural truck, I've got more of an idea of what I want to do for a diorama for it. I think as building continues it will become more clear.
